I had heard good things about these batteries and bought 2 for my Sony HDV 1000U.I've had good luck with a Power 2000 replacement battery for my other Sonys at work, so I thought I would give them a try and avoid the absolutely outrageous price of what Sony is trying to get.Well, I guess I should have know that you get what you pay for.Both of these batteries -- after the first time use -- have begun separating from the base plate. One began peeling away in the camera this morning and the other began peeling away while it was in the wall charger. The weight of these extended batteries seem to be causing the case to separate at the top and start to "sag" outward and downward. The trouble is, that is the way they are mounted on the camera, in a vertical fashion. I was taping an event and just caught a glimpse of some green and white on the back of the camera where all black should have been. I was actually seeing the color of the batteries inside the case as the case pulled apart. I'm going to try some super glue and try to glue the case shut. We'll see what happens there.This does seem out of sorts with the type of reviews this battery normally gets. I have to say the capacity and it's ability to hold the full charge over a week of idleness is outstanding. I've had no problems with the CTA wall chargers I've purchased (and used for 2 years).Hopefully this is an anomaly and no one else will experience it.

THIS BATTERY IS NOT FOR SONY CAMCORDER PRO like HVR-V1 (and series)
Hi!I bought 2 batteries, like in the photo. well, this battery is a copy from the original battery.the Sony Pro Camcorders only acepts InfoLithium. I Know this because the batteries that I Bought here, when I turn on my camcorder it says " Please Install a InfoLithium Batery"so! i spend US$ 88.00 for nothing! I can't use it!Thanks!and if you have a Sony Pro Camcorder, DON'T Buy this battery!
